Question :  In Buddhism, what is the significance of the 'Eightfold Path'?  

 

Option 1: It outlines the stages of meditation

Option 2:  It is a set of ethical guidelines.  

 

Option 3: It describes the process of rebirth.  

 

Option 4: It is a path to achieving enlightenment.  

 


Team Careers360 21st Jan, 2024
Answer (1)
Team Careers360 22nd Jan, 2024

Correct Answer: It is a path to achieving enlightenment.


Solution : The 'Eightfold Path' in Buddhism is significant as it provides a practical guide to ethical and mental development, leading to the cessation of suffering and the achievement of enlightenment.
